The Italian motor racing team managed to simulate a Grand Prix race, completing a total of 598 laps, as aspires to accumulate the necessary kilometres that will allow its new car to arrive in the best form at the season's first race session, on March 15-17.

The SF90 proved, during last week's four-day testing, to be reliable and superior to its rivals on the track, while Ferrari's drivers; the four-time World Champion Vettel and his teammate of Monaco, have expressed how comfortable to drive the new car is and how easily they could get it to deliver optimum performance.

Both drivers have been changing their strategy last week, as one was going through testing during the morning, and the other in the afternoon.

For his part, defending champion of Mercedes did not show his usual dominance.

However, it seems that the German team has yet to play all its cards.

Hamilton of the and Finland's Valtteri Bottas dedicated those four days to accumulating kilometres.

They notched a total of 610 laps, and are yet to show their true pace while performing with a softer tyre compound during this week's testing.
